About This Position Who We Are: Austin Financial Services Our department provides a variety of financial services and programs. Austin Financial Services (AFS) serves residents, vendors, and City departments. Our mission is to serve as a trusted steward of public resources with integrity and accountability to ensure a fiscally sound city. Our staff supports a wide variety of financial processes, including preparing the annual budget and annual fiscal report, procurement processes, franchise agreements, real estate transactions, and overseeing the City’s investment portfolio and debt management. As an internal support function within the larger City organization, AFS is proud to serve and act as a leader in financial management to its partner departments. Job Description: Assistant Controller Purpose: Under general direction, this position manages the activities and personnel of one (1) or more units of the Accounting & Reporting division, directing and coordinating financial and accounting policies across assigned area(s) of responsibility, including managing departmental operations such as accounting, accounts payable, or payroll, and ensuring the integrity of financial reporting and compliance with regulations. Duties, Functions and Responsibilities: Essential duties and functions, pursuant to the Americans with Disabilities Act, may include the following. Other related duties may be assigned. Directs the implementation and coordination of new regulatory standards (accounting standards, payroll laws, accounts payable laws, etc.), including the development of new procedures, policies and accounting practices across assigned area(s) of responsibility. Directs, oversees and ensures coordination of activities between the various operational units reporting to this position. Engages in initiatives to enhance efficiency and accuracy across financial functions, ensuring consistent application of financial policies and internal controls. Initiates and develops improvements for existing programs, projects, etc. Develops, prepares, reviews and analyzes financial summaries & reports, ensuring integrity of reporting and compliance with all relevant regulations. Analyzes data/information for reports, cost estimates, etc. Researches information as requested as needed. Responsibilities - Supervisor and/or Leadership Exercised: Responsible for the full range of supervisory activities including selection, training, evaluation, counseling, and recommendation for dismissal.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ities: Must possess required knowledge, skills, abilities, and experience and be able to explain and demonstrate, with or without reasonable accommodations, that the essential functions of the job can be performed. Knowledge of the preparation process for financial statements in conformity with governmental accounting standards. Knowledge of Generally Accepted Accounting Principles. Knowledge of generally accepted auditing standards. Knowledge of government/fund accounting. Knowledge of financial reporting concepts and preferred business practices. Knowledge of payroll tax laws, etc. Knowledge of internal control systems used for general accounting principles. Knowledge of estimating methods and statistical concepts. Knowledge of the operation, applications, capabilities and requirements of automated support systems and equipment. Skill in leading, managing and training a multi-disciplinary workforce. Skill in analyzing complex financial data and proposing viable solutions. Skill in preparing accurate and complex financial statements. Skill in completing accurate data for records, reports and legal documentation. Ability to communicate clearly and effectively, both orally and in writing. Ability to establish and maintain effective communication and working relationships with City employees and the public. Ability to work with frequent interruptions and changes in priorities. Ability to develop, implement and administer goals, objectives, and procedures for providing effective and efficient services for the City. Ability to analyze problems, identify alternative solutions, project consequences of proposed actions, and implement recommendations in support of established goals. Ability to exercise a high degree of independent judgement and discretion and maintain confidentiality of sensitive and/or confidential information. Minimum Qualifications: Graduation with a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university with major course work in a field related to Accounting, Business, or Finance plus six (6) years of progressively responsible and broad-based professional experience managing accounting or financial reporting for a state or local government including two(2) years in a supervisory/management capacity. Graduation with a Master’s degree from an accredited college or university in Business Administration, Public Administration or other relevant field may substitute for one (1) year of experience. Licenses and Certifications Required: Certified Public Accountant, CPA Preferred Qualifications: Knowledge of federal and state payroll tax regulations, wage laws, and public sector payroll requirements. Experience implementing or optimizing enterprise financial systems and payroll/human resources systems. Experience developing and implementing governmental accounting standards as well as financial policies, procedures, and process improvements. The ability to travel to more than one work location. Notes to Candidate: Position Overview: The Assistant Controller serves as a key leader within the Accounting and Reporting Division of Austin Financial Services. This role oversees complex accounting operations, financial reporting, payroll, and other critical financial functions that support citywide operations. This position leads professional accounting teams and directs financial and accounting activities to ensure compliance with governmental accounting standards, payroll regulations, tax requirements, and applicable laws. The Assistant Controller also plays a central role in developing and implementing financial policies, improvements, and enterprise financial and payroll systems to enhance efficiency, transparency, and service delivery while safeguarding the integrity of the City's financial operations.
